Web29 mei 2024 · Georgia Laws Require Drivers to Stop for a School Bus In February of 2024, stricter laws went into effect in Georgia requiring drivers to stop for school buses. The new law removed the problems with the previous law that allowed drivers to pass a stopped school bus if they had a painted turn lane between their vehicle and the bus. Web17 jun. 2024 · The Driver License Compact has 45 member states, which share information regarding traffic violations such as DUI, DWI and vehicular manslaughter. Georgia, Massachusetts, Michigan, Tennessee and Wisconsin are not member states and do not share information under this compact. The Driver License Compact originally dealt with …
